Output 2366112613f5c4ae8713d47c2a536ceb14f5a9b6150585b45608daf8b607040a:0

value
4718859987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f9b98d021062c8f615b31b5c307b4fcefe05780 OP_EQUAL
address
3KA9PFJAf4H1R6QmRVMAaFvbVe3pCbUhxG
transaction
2366112613f5c4ae8713d47c2a536ceb14f5a9b6150585b45608daf8b607040a
spent
true